Remarks I have inadvertently seen a number of shooting stars that appear and quickly burn up and disappear. This one was truly amazing, smoking fast across the sky with a tail at first that diminished as it travelled from the west to east. It disappeared from view behind trees and we all lost sight. Observed by myself, my wife and three kids.
